QAPTCHA - Quantum Atom-based Positioning for Train Control with a Hybrid Accelerometer
1 Apr 2025 to 31 Mar 2027
Quantum sensing technologies offer levels of measurement precision, accuracy, and stability that exceed those offered by classical (or non-quantum) approaches. An area where this performance enhancement shows great potential is in positioning, navigation and timing (PNT) systems. ProAtom: Programmable Atom Arrays for Analogue Optimisation Solutions
1 Sep 2023 to 28 Feb 2025
M Squared and the University of Strathclyde have embarked upon a highly productive strategic alliance in the area of neutral atom quantum computing. The collaboration targets the commercialisation of industrially-relevant quantum computing and simulation based on a jointly developed hardware and software platform. Grating-based lattice optical clock (G-BLOC)
1 Nov 2022 to 30 Apr 2024
Precision timing is key to all aspects of modern infrastructure, from the national grid, to telecommunications, to financial trading, through to global, national, and individual navigation systems. GRADUATE
1 Oct 2022 to 31 Mar 2024
Quantum enabled Gravity Gradiometry, the measurement of the rate of spatial change of the earth's gravity field, offers significant performance improvements over conventional gravimetry including much better signal to noise ratios (by cancelling out vibrations) and a method better suited to producing geodesy -- gravity maps. Robotics for Resilient Environmental Gravimetric Surveying
1 Apr 2021 to 31 Mar 2022
Gravity surveys of construction sites are often legally mandated to check for features such as historically significant remains or uncharted utilities. However conducting these surveys is a role where the construction sector lacks resilience. Diamond NV Sensors for Quantum-Limited Magnetic Field Measurements
1 Mar 2021 to 29 Feb 2024
In this proposal we propose to design, build and demonstrate a quantum magnetometer, with the ability to measure extremely weak magnetic fields such as those within the human body or local fluctuations in the earth's magnetic field.
